    Medical Assistance

    A medical tent will be set up on the field on Challenge Day, with one qualified doctor and their staff. Emergency medical teams will be posted at the finish line as well as at the water points along the route.

    Ambulances will also be available at the stadium, on the 4.9km route and on the 10km route.

    Should you be injured during the race, please report to the medical tent if possible or alert the nearest security or medical personnel. Physiotherapists will also be on duty in the medical tent providing sport massages to runners free of charge.
